Local tips

  • Plan your visit during the dry season (September to November) for better access to trails and wildlife sightings.
  • Bring insect repellent and wear long sleeves to protect against mosquitoes while exploring the forest.
  • Consider hiring a local guide to enhance your experience and gain insights into the flora and fauna.
  • Be respectful of the local communities and follow guidelines to minimize your impact on the environment.

Getting There

  • Car

    If you are traveling by car, head to Rupununi Road (Rupununi Rd). If you are coming from the nearest town, Lethem, drive north on the main road that connects Lethem to Iwokrama. The journey takes approximately 3 to 4 hours, depending on road conditions. The Iwokrama Forest Reserve is located along this route. Keep an eye out for signs indicating the entrance to the reserve, which is situated at the coordinates 4.2391° N, 58.9498° W.

  • Public Transportation

    For public transportation, you can catch a bus or a shared taxi from Lethem to the Iwokrama area. These services typically operate in the morning, so it's advisable to arrive early. The journey will take around 4 hours. Once you reach the vicinity of Iwokrama Forest Reserve, you may need to hire a local taxi or arrange for a pickup to take you directly to the reserve entrance, which is approximately 20 minutes away from the bus stop.

  • Local Taxi

    If you're already in the Iwokrama area and need to reach specific locations within the reserve, hiring a local taxi can be a convenient option. Make sure to negotiate the fare before the ride. Typically, local taxis charge around GYD 1,500 to GYD 3,000 for short distances within the area, depending on the destination and time of day.

  • Walking

    If you are already within the Iwokrama Forest Reserve and wish to explore nearby trails or attractions, walking is a great option. Ensure you have a map or a guide to avoid getting lost as the terrain can be dense and confusing. Always plan your route ahead, and consider the time of day, as it can get dark quickly in the forest.

Discover more about Iwokrama Forest Reserve

Iwokrama Forest Reserve is a breathtaking national forest located in the heart of Guyana, showcasing the country’s remarkable biodiversity and untouched landscapes. Spanning over 1,700 square kilometers, this pristine rainforest is a haven for adventure seekers and nature enthusiasts alike. As you delve into its depths, you will encounter an array of wildlife, including jaguars, giant river otters, and countless bird species that flutter through the canopy. The forest reserve is not just a sanctuary for animals; it also holds significant cultural importance for the indigenous communities that call this land home, offering visitors a glimpse into their rich heritage and traditional lifestyles. The reserve features a range of eco-tourism opportunities, from guided hikes through the dense foliage to boat tours along the meandering rivers. Each experience is designed to immerse you in the natural beauty and ecological significance of the forest. Enthusiastic guides, often locals themselves, will share their knowledge of the flora and fauna, as well as the conservation efforts in place to protect this vital ecosystem. Don't miss the canopy walk, a thrilling aerial view that allows you to see the forest from a new perspective, and provides a unique opportunity to spot wildlife that would otherwise remain hidden. Visitors are encouraged to respect the environment and the indigenous cultures during their journey through Iwokrama. The combination of adventure, education, and the chance to witness one of the world's last great rainforests makes Iwokrama Forest Reserve a must-visit destination for any traveler seeking an authentic experience in the wilds of South America.
